FY 2003 Mental Health Courts Program: The Bureau of Justice Assistance (BJA) will only accept applications for the Mental Health Courts Program from applicants who have already submitted concept papers and have been notified by letter that they were selected to submit a formal application. All other applications will not be processed. Applications from organizations selected to participate in the Mental Health Courts Program should submit an application to BJA no later than January 13, 2003
